The Role:
We are looking for a talented and passionate Software Development Manager to be part of an exciting team that is doing full stack development from Gadgets to consumer devices like Echo to Cloud Services. You will have an enormous opportunity to make a large impact on the design architecture and implementation of cutting edge products used every day by people you know. In this role you will:
Be responsible for system architecture and development of new features for embedded systems
Investigate prototype and deliver new and innovative system solutions
Profile analyze and optimize system level performance
Design develop and verify firmware for embedded systems
Participate in design reviews API development and documentation
Work with new technologies that are vital to product development
Deliver investigation plans and reports architectural documents design specs software and firmware source code build scripts
Perform tasks including debug bringup Beta and production software development
Successfully collaborate with both software and hardware product teams

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several US geographic markets. The base pay for this position ranges from $166400/year in our lowest geographic market up to $287700/year in our highest geographic market. Pay is based on a number of factors including market location and may vary depending on jobrelated knowledge skills and experience. Amazon is a total compensation company. Dependent on the position offered equity signon payments and other forms of compensation may be provided as part of a total compensation package in addition to a full range of medical financial and/or other benefits.
